Nepal:

NepalNepal is a landlocked country with a total land area of 147,181 sq. km. It lies between 26º 22' N - 30º 27' N latitude and 80º 4'E - 88º 12'E longitude. Roughly rectangular in shape, the land extends approximately 885-kms-east west and 145 kms. The country is bordered by China in the north and India in the south, west and east. The land mass is divided into three geographical zones. The snow capped high Himalayas, the mountainous region with long terraced slopes leading to fertile valleys and the flat sub-tropical Terai region.......... More>>


Tibet:

TibetTibet is a most unusual and beautiful land. The majority of this land rests above 4000 meters (13,000 feet) and is partially surrounded by mountain ranges. The awe-inspiring Himalayas are the highest in the world, as is the never ending Tibetan plateau. Tibet is a place for the rugged adventurer as well as the spiritual wanderer. A land that is held back in time and houses many secrets. Nomads remain much the same as they did one hundred years ago. Then, there are the monasteries which are striving to find a place in a country that's crashing into the twentieth century.......... More>>


Bhutan:

BhutanBhutan is a country nestled in the eastern Himalayas. The country has been visited by a great many saints, mystics, scholars and pilgrims over the centuries who not only came for their personal elucidation, but blessed the land and its people with an invaluable spiritual and cultural legacy that has shaped every facet of Bhutanese lives. Visitors and guests to the country will be surprised that the culture and the traditional lifestyle is still richly intact and at the degree to which it permeates all strands of modern day secular life. From the traditional woven garments to the prayer flags on high mountain slopes, from the built environment to the natural environment, from the religious mask dances to the folk dances, this cultural heritage is proudly evident and offers a unique cultural setting......... Sikkim:

SikkimSituated in the Eastern Himalayas, this beautiful state of Sikkim is sandwiched between the kingdom of Nepal in the West and Bhutan in the East, Tibet in the North and the state of West Bengal in the South. With an area of 7,300 sq. kms, measuring 115 kms from north to south and 65 kms. From East to West, the elevation ranging from 244 mts to over 8550 mts., above sea level, approximately latitude of 27 degree North and longitude of 88 degree East. This small state belies its richness of culture, customs, heritage, flora and fauna............ More>>
